3. Format

While the traditional bound book holds a cherished place in baby shower traditions, alternative formats offer innovative and personalized approaches to capturing guest sentiments. These options often align with specific shower themes or the parents’ personal styles, creating a unique keepsake that reflects the individuality of the celebration. The shift towards alternative formats reflects a broader trend towards personalization and creative expression in event planning. This movement emphasizes creating experiences and keepsakes that resonate deeply with individual preferences and create lasting memories.

Several alternative formats have gained popularity. Signed artwork, often featuring a whimsical image related to babies or children, allows guests to leave their mark on a piece that can later adorn the nursery. Wooden blocks, each providing a surface for a signature or short message, can be assembled into a decorative display. A quilt crafted from fabric squares signed by guests offers a functional and heartwarming alternative. Guest “advice” cards, providing prompts for specific well wishes or guidance, offer a structured approach to gathering insights. Even a signed photo frame or mat surrounding a picture from the shower offers a lasting memento with a personal touch. These options facilitate creative expression, allowing the guest book to become an integral part of the nursery decor and a constant reminder of the shared joy surrounding the baby’s arrival.

Choosing an alternative format requires careful consideration of the shower’s overall theme and the parents’ preferences. Practicality also plays a role; the chosen format should be easy for guests to interact with and should lend itself to long-term preservation. For example, a signed piece of artwork might be ideal for an art-themed shower or for parents who appreciate artistic expression. Wooden blocks could complement a rustic or natural theme, while a quilt might suit a more traditional or handcrafted approach. 7. Preservation

Safeguarding a baby shower guest book ensures the longevity of its sentimental and historical value. Preservation protects the tangible record of well wishes and advice offered to the parents-to-be, allowing future generations to connect with the origins of their family story. Proper care prevents deterioration, ensuring the legibility of entries and the physical integrity of the book itself. Neglecting preservation jeopardizes the book’s long-term survival, potentially leading to the irretrievable loss of cherished memories and family history.

  • Environmental Factors

    Environmental factors significantly influence a guest book’s condition. Extremes in temperature and humidity can cause paper to warp, ink to fade, and bindings to deteriorate. Storing the book in a stable environment, away from direct sunlight and moisture, mitigates these risks. For example, a climate-controlled environment, such as a bookshelf in a temperature-regulated room, offers ideal conditions for long-term preservation. Conversely, storing the book in an attic or basement subject to fluctuations in temperature and humidity increases the risk of damage.

  • Handling Practices

    Careful handling practices further contribute to preservation. Avoid touching the pages with dirty or oily hands, as this can transfer contaminants and accelerate deterioration. Turning pages gently prevents tears and creases. Using archival-quality writing implements, specifically designed for long-term stability, prevents ink bleeding and fading. For instance, using acid-free pens and avoiding pressing too hard while writing minimizes the risk of damage to the paper and ensures legibility over time. Rough handling, such as bending the spine or forcefully turning pages, can compromise the book’s structural integrity.

  • Storage Solutions

    Appropriate storage solutions provide physical protection. Storing the book in an acid-free box or archival sleeve shields it from dust, pests, and light exposure. Custom-fitted enclosures further minimize the risk of damage from handling or accidental spills. For example, storing the guest book in a dedicated archival box, placed on a shelf away from direct sunlight, provides optimal protection. Leaving the book exposed on a table or shelf increases its vulnerability to environmental factors and accidental damage.

  • Digitization

    Creating a digital copy of the guest book provides an additional layer of preservation. Scanning or photographing each page creates a backup record in case of physical damage or loss. Digital copies also facilitate sharing with family members who may not have access to the physical book. Storing digital copies on multiple devices or cloud storage platforms further enhances security and accessibility. This digital preservation ensures the content remains accessible even if the original book suffers damage, preserving the sentiments and memories for future generations. This process also allows for easy sharing of the book’s content with family and friends, regardless of their geographical location.

8. Later Use

Repurposing a baby shower guest book as nursery dcor extends its functionality beyond a commemorative record, transforming it into an interactive element within the child’s environment. This transition imbues the object with renewed significance, shifting its role from a passive keepsake to an active participant in the child’s development. The messages inscribed within the book evolve from simple greetings into tangible representations of the love and support surrounding the child’s arrival. This integration of sentiment and dcor creates a unique atmosphere within the nursery, fostering a sense of connection and belonging for the child as they grow.

Several approaches facilitate the transformation of a guest book into nursery dcor. Framing individual pages featuring particularly poignant messages or artistic signatures creates personalized artwork. A shadow box display containing the guest book, alongside other mementos from the shower, forms a focal point celebrating the child’s beginnings. Alternatively, repurposing a non-traditional guest book, such as signed wooden blocks or a personalized quilt, offers inherent decorative value. For instance, signed wooden blocks can be arranged on a shelf or incorporated into a mobile, while a signed quilt can be draped over the crib or displayed on a wall. These creative adaptations allow the guest book to seamlessly integrate into the nursery’s aesthetic, adding a layer of personal significance to the dcor. Optimizing Presentation and Preservation

Maximizing the impact and longevity of commemorative records from pre-birth celebrations involves careful consideration of presentation and preservation strategies. The following tips offer guidance for creating and maintaining these treasured keepsakes.

Tip 1: Theme Integration
Aligning the keepsake’s aesthetic with the shower’s theme enhances visual cohesion. A rustic theme might incorporate natural elements like wood or twine, while a vintage theme could feature pastel colors and lace. This integration creates a harmonious presentation.

Tip 2: Personalized Prompts
Incorporating specific prompts encourages guests to offer unique advice or well wishes. Prompts like “A parenting tip I wish I’d known…” or “A wish for the baby’s future…” elicit more personalized and meaningful entries.

Tip 3: Alternative Formats
Exploring non-traditional formats provides opportunities for creative expression. Signed artwork, wooden blocks, or a collaborative quilt offer unique alternatives to standard books, enhancing visual appeal and personalization.

Tip 4: Optimal Placement
Strategic placement during the shower maximizes guest participation. A dedicated table near the entrance, clearly labeled and equipped with comfortable seating and various pen options, facilitates effortless contribution.

Tip 5: Archival Materials
Utilizing archival-quality materials ensures long-term preservation. Acid-free paper, pens, and storage containers prevent deterioration, protecting the keepsake and its contents for future generations.

Tip 6: Digitization for Safekeeping
Creating digital copies safeguards against physical damage or loss. Scanning or photographing each page provides a backup record, allowing for easy sharing and ensuring the longevity of the collected sentiments.

Tip 7: Incorporate Photos
Adding photos from the shower enhances the keepsake’s sentimental value. Including snapshots of guests, decorations, or special moments creates a visual narrative accompanying the written entries, adding depth and context.
